When shipping a vehicle to or from Beaumont, TX, understanding Texas registration requirements is essential. Texas requires vehicle owners to register their cars with the Texas Department of Motor Vehicles within 30 days of purchase or relocation [DMV]. Unlike many states, Texas does not require emission testing for most vehicles, though Beaumont falls within Jefferson County where air quality monitoring occurs [City Website]. Before arranging auto transport, ensure you have your title, proof of insurance, and valid ID ready.



Beaumont-specific considerations include downtown parking restrictions and congested traffic patterns during peak hours, particularly along major corridors [City Website]. Texas allows window tinting up to 25% light transmittance on rear windows, but front windows must allow more than 28% light through [DMV]. Vehicle frame height cannot exceed manufacturer specifications for road safety. Given Beaumont's humid subtropical climate, consider rust protection and regular maintenance when preparing for car shipping. Texas requires minimum liability insurance of 30/60/25 coverage [DMV]. DID YOU KNOW?

Fun Facts About Beaumont

Discover interesting insights about the state you're shipping to or from

Beaumont, TX is a vibrant Gulf Coast city with a rich industrial heritage and fascinating character. Whether you're relocating to this Southeast Texas gem or shipping your vehicle here, you'll discover a community shaped by oil, culture, and strategic geography. Here are some fun facts that make Beaumont special.

  • Oil Boom Legacy: Beaumont is famous as the birthplace of the modern oil industry. The 1901 Spindletop oil discovery near Beaumont launched the petroleum age and transformed Texas into an economic powerhouse. Today, the city remains a major refining and petrochemical hub.
  • Port of Beaumont: This deep-water port is one of Texas's busiest, handling millions of tons of cargo annually. Its strategic location makes Beaumont a crucial logistics center—perfect for those shipping vehicles across regions or internationally.
  • Humid Subtropical Climate: Expect warm, humid summers and mild winters. The city averages 54 inches of rainfall yearly, so protect your vehicle during transport with proper insurance coverage.
  • Cultural Attractions: The Spindletop-Gladys City Boomtown Museum and the Art Museum of Southeast Texas celebrate the city's heritage and creative spirit.
  • Population & Growth: With approximately 115,000 residents, Beaumont offers small-city charm with big-city amenities and industrial opportunity.
  • Interstate Access: I-10 runs directly through Beaumont, making vehicle transport seamless for cross-country shipping operations.

Understanding Brokers vs. Carriers
The car shipping industry has two main players: brokers and carriers. Brokers like Sakaem Logistics connect you with licensed carriers who physically transport your vehicle. This distinction matters because a reputable broker ensures you're matched with carriers that have solid reviews, proper FMCSA licensing, and full insurance coverage. When you choose a broker, you get a single point of contact managing your entire shipment from start to finish.

The Car Shipping Process: Start to Finish
First, contact a broker in Beaumont to get a quote for your auto transport needs. The broker will then search their network to find an available, reputable carrier for your route. Once matched, the carrier schedules a pickup at your location. On pickup day, the driver will inspect your vehicle and load it onto the transport trailer. Your car then travels to the destination, where the carrier delivers it to your specified address. Payment typically happens at pickup or delivery, depending on your agreement with the broker.

Important Preparation Tips
Before your carrier arrives, prepare your vehicle properly. Clear out all personal items—the transport company isn't responsible for belongings left inside. Your car must be in running condition and able to roll under its own power; this is essential for loading and unloading. Fill your tank to about a quarter full—enough fuel for pickup and delivery without excess weight. For high-end or classic vehicles, consider requesting an enclosed trailer for extra protection during transit.
